Angela Fisher Hall named BCRI Vice President of Publications and Special Projects

July 5th, 2007 · No Comments

The Birmingham Civil Rights Institute is proud to announce that Angela Fisher Hall has been named Vice President of Publications and Special Projects. Hall has been with BCRI since 1993. Help Raise Money for Lakeshore Foundation @ the XTERRA Southeast Championship Triathlon

May 31st, 2007 · No Comments

Help raise money for the Lakeshore Foundation by volunteering for the upcoming XTERRA Southeast Championship. Lakeshore Foundation is a not-for-profit organization that promotes independence for persons with physically disabling conditions and opportunities to pursue active healthy lifestyles. Jackson-Olin senior wins National Achievement Scholarships

April 10th, 2007 · No Comments

found online
The Birmingham Times
Originally posted 4/5/2007

Shannon Gray, a senior at Jackson-Olin High School, has won a National Achievement Scholarship.
She is one of 19 Alabama public high school students were named winners of the prestigious scholarships for undergraduate study today.
